No. 18 Men's Tennis Team Bounces Barton, 8-1

ANDERSON, S.C. -- The No. 18 Anderson University men's tennis team won two doubles matches by 8-0 scores on its way to an 8-1 victory over Barton in a Conference Carolinas match Sunday afternoon at the Max Grubbs Memorial Courts. Anderson, 9-3 overall and 6-0 in the conference, lost a total of just five games at No. 1, No. 4, No. 5, and No. 6 singles. The loss drops Barton to 3-5, 2-3. The victory improves Anderson's all-time record in conference play to 89-5. Doubles Assuncao-Pakebusch (A) d. Salinas-Grobel, 8-3 Ramanathan-Schiebler (A) d.
